Yeat Sets the Stage for Australian Tour: The Bell Down Under Tour
Rising star Yeat is gearing up to take his talents to Australia. Fresh from his sensational performance at Coachella and the release of his latest single, the rapper is thrilled to announce his inaugural Australian tour.
Tour Details
Titled The Bell Down Under Tour, this exciting event will feature four performances across key cities in Australia this October. The tour, presented by Live Nation, kicks off on:
- October 10 – Festival Hall, Melbourne
- October 14 – Hordern Pavilion, Sydney
- October 16 – Riverstage, Brisbane
- October 18 – Perth HPC, Perth

Yeat’s Meteoric Rise
Born Noah Smith, Yeat has quickly ascended the music charts. His recent album, LYFESTYLE, deb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ard 200, selling 89,000 equivalent album units. This follows his previous album, 2093, which reached No. 2, marking his fifth entry into the top ten. His other notable albums include:
- Lyfë – No. 10 in 2022
- 2 Alivë – No. 6 in 2022
- AftërLyfe – No. 4 in 2023
Collaborations and Impact
Yeat garnered significant attention in 2021 with the viral hit “Gët Busy,” earning praise from influential artists such as Drake, Lil Uzi Vert, and Young Thug. His popularity continues to soar, with over 16 billion global streams to date. Notably, his recent collaboration with Drake, titled “IDGAF,” debuted at No. 1 on the Billboard Global 200 in late 2023.
